Common Practice

• Game timing is normally synchronized with the vertical blank.

• For certain applications such as precise DMA transfers involving sound, timers are used.

• Timers are also sometimes used in profiling studies, that is, determining how much time is spent in executing different portions of code.

Page 3: GameBoy Advance Programming Timers. Common Practice Game timing is normally synchronized with the vertical blank. For certain applications such as precise

GBA Timers

• Trigger an event after a duration, or hold the elapsed time since started

• 4 timers available

• 4 different speeds/frequencies– each timer can use any frequency

• Can be chained together to create longer timers

Timer Registers

● Timer register holds number of elapsed timer ticks– 16 bits– 0 through 65535 ticks, then overflow or reset

● Timer control register sets frequency, overflow, and enables timers

Page 6: GameBoy Advance Programming Timers. Common Practice Game timing is normally synchronized with the vertical blank. For certain applications such as precise

REG_TMxCNT

● Bits 0-1: Frequency● See next slides

● 2: Toggle overflow from previous timer

#define TM_CASCADE (1<<2)

● 6: Generate interrupt when timer register is full

#define TM_IRQ (1<<6)

● 7: Enable timer

#define TM_ON (1<<7)

Frequency

● Timer frequencies are distinct from the four timers– Any of the four timers can use any of the four

frequencies

Page 9: GameBoy Advance Programming Timers. Common Practice Game timing is normally synchronized with the vertical blank. For certain applications such as precise

Timer Frequency Selection

#define TM_FREQ_1 0

#define TM_FREQ_64 1

#define TM_FREQ_256 2

#define TM_FREQ_1024 3

Page 10: GameBoy Advance Programming Timers. Common Practice Game timing is normally synchronized with the vertical blank. For certain applications such as precise

Polling vs. Interrupts

● Polling - start a timer, then check the value in the timer register after doing some stuff– Find out how long a function takes to execute– Useful for development and optimization

● Interrupts – you are alerted by interrupt event whenever a certain amount of time has passed– Good for doing tasks at a precise time – or repeating a task at even intervals

– Hybrid? - Sound devices can be set to play a sample each time a certain timer hits 0

Page 11: GameBoy Advance Programming Timers. Common Practice Game timing is normally synchronized with the vertical blank. For certain applications such as precise

Initial Timer Values

● Give timers a value other than zero to start counting from– Precisely control how long before the timer

overflows● Can only initialize the value of a disabled timer● A timer initialized to a value will reset to that

value (not zero) when it overflows

Conceptually

0000000000000000

REG_TMxD

0000000000000000When you store a value in any timer REG_TMxD the timer takes on that value and also stores that "reset" value elsewhere. When the timer reaches 0 (by counting up) the timer is automatically reinitialized to the "reset " value.

At any time the current value of the timer may be read from REG_TMxD

reset value

Reinitialized at 0

Problem

Set up a 1 Hz timer, that is it will 'tick' every second

Page 15: GameBoy Advance Programming Timers. Common Practice Game timing is normally synchronized with the vertical blank. For certain applications such as precise

Recall

• The clock frequency is 224, or 1024*0x4000. • By setting timer 2 to TM_FREQ_1024 and to

start at −0x4000, the cascading timer 3 will effectively be a 1 Hz counter.

Page 16: GameBoy Advance Programming Timers. Common Practice Game timing is normally synchronized with the vertical blank. For certain applications such as precise

Code

REG_TM0CNT = 0; // Turn off timer 0

REG_TM1CNT = 0; // Turn off timer 1

REG_TM2CNT = 0; // Turn off timer 2

REG_TM3CNT = 0; // Turn off timer 3

REG_TM2D = -0x4000; // 1 sec*

REG_TM2CNT = TM_IRQ | TM_FREQ_1024 | TM_ON;

REG_IE = REG_IE | INT_T2;

Problem

Set up a timer to fire an interrupt every minute

Page 18: GameBoy Advance Programming Timers. Common Practice Game timing is normally synchronized with the vertical blank. For certain applications such as precise

void int_in_one_minute(void)

{

REG_TM0CNT = 0; // Turn off timer 0

REG_TM1CNT = 0; // Turn off timer 1

REG_TM0D = -0x4000;

REG_TM1D = -60; // 60 secs = 1 minute

REG_TM0CNT = TM_FREQ_1024 | TM_ON;

REG_TM1CNT = TM_IRQ | TM_CASCADE | TM_ON;

}

Addresses

#define REG_TM0CNT *(volatile u16*)0x4000102#define REG_TM1CNT *(volatile u16*)0x4000106#define REG_TM2CNT *(volatile u16*)0x400010A#define REG_TM3CNT *(volatile u16*)0x400010E

#define REG_TM0D *(volatile u16*)0x4000100#define REG_TM1D *(volatile u16*)0x4000104#define REG_TM2D *(volatile u16*)0x4000108#define REG_TM3D *(volatile u16*)0x400010C

• To find the value of a timer, check the number stored in REG_TMxD
